Jetstar flight to Bali forced to make U-turn after last-minute plane swap ‘miscommunication’

The Boeing 787 was more than four hours into the flight when it was denied permission to land and forced to return to Melbourne

A Jetstar flight from Melbourne to Bali was forced to make a U-turn more than four hours into the flight and divert back to Melbourne after it was denied approval to land in Indonesia.

The budget carrier has blamed a “miscommunication” with the local regulator in Indonesia after the flight – which was already delayed by about five hours when it departed Tullamarine airport around 11pm Tuesday – was forced to turn around and return to the airport.
